在数字化时代,网络安全已成为我们生活中不可或缺的一部分。无论是个人用户还是企业,保护数据不被未授权访问和篡改都是至关重要的。网络安全协议作为一种保障机制,为我们提供了坚实的防线。本文将深入探讨几种关键的网络安全协议,揭示它们如何守护我们的数据安全,并揭秘有效防止黑客入侵的策略。
SSL/TLS:网站安全的守护神
SSL(Secure Sockets Layer)和其继任者TLS(Transport Layer Security)是最广泛使用的网络安全协议之一。它们通过在客户端和服务器之间建立加密的连接,确保数据传输的安全性。
1. 加密过程
- 握手阶段:客户端和服务器交换证书,验证对方身份,协商加密算法和密钥。
- 加密传输:使用协商好的密钥,双方开始加密传输数据。
2. 保护内容
- 保护数据完整性:防止数据在传输过程中被篡改。
- 保护数据隐私:确保数据内容不被第三方窃听。
3. 应用场景
- 电子商务网站:保护用户购物信息。
- 在线银行:保障用户交易安全。
IPsec:网络层的安全保障
IPsec(Internet Protocol Security)是一种在网络层提供安全服务的协议,它可以在IP数据包上添加安全头部,确保数据包的完整性和保密性。
1. 工作原理
- 封装安全负载:在IP数据包外层添加安全头部,实现加密和认证。
- 密钥管理:通过密钥交换协议,如IKE(Internet Key Exchange),实现密钥的协商和管理。
2. 应用场景
- 虚拟私人网络(VPN):确保远程访问的安全性。
- 企业内部网络:保护内部数据不被外部攻击。
SSH:安全的远程登录
SSH(Secure Shell)是一种网络协议,用于在不安全的网络环境中进行安全的远程登录和数据传输。
1. 加密通信
- 传输层加密:在传输层对数据进行加密,防止中间人攻击。
- 身份验证:通过密码、密钥或证书验证用户身份。
2. 应用场景
- 远程服务器管理:安全地管理远程服务器。
- 文件传输:安全地传输文件。
防止黑客入侵的策略
除了使用上述网络安全协议外,以下是一些防止黑客入侵的有效策略:
1. 定期更新和打补丁
- 操作系统:确保操作系统和所有软件都是最新版本。
- 补丁管理:及时安装安全补丁。
2. 使用强密码策略
- 复杂密码:使用组合字母、数字和特殊字符的强密码。
- 密码管理器:使用密码管理器来生成和管理密码。
3. 多因素认证
- 增强安全性:在登录时要求用户提供多种身份验证因素,如密码、短信验证码或生物识别信息。
4. 安全意识培训
- 员工教育:定期对员工进行网络安全意识培训,提高他们对潜在威胁的认识。
在数字时代,网络安全是一个不断演进的领域。了解并运用各种网络安全协议和策略,是保护我们数据安全的关键。通过持续学习和实践,我们可以更好地抵御黑客的攻击,确保我们的数据和隐私得到有效保护。
